Refactoring Databases

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ler))

Refactoring Databases: Evolutionary Database Design (Addison-Wesley Signature Series (Fowler))

途中まで読みました.読む前は、本当に出来んの?と疑問に思っていましが、
できそうな気になってきました.(できそうな気になっただけよw)

一番の収穫は、Multi-Application Database environmentsの場合,transition periodを設けて、中期的にリファクタリングを実施するってアプローチ.

まぁ進化的設計のメタファが生命の進化にあるなら、中長期的なリファクタリングって発想は、ふつうと言えばふつうなのかも.
他には、Data-Migration Mechanicsとか

Code のリファクタリングも同様に、価値のある変更と判断したら、Published Interfaceでも中期的にチーム境界を越えて、リファクタリングを実施するの?とふと疑問に思った.